Long-Term Mechanical Behavior of Nano Silica Sol Grouting
Dongjiang Pan1, Nong Zhang2, Chenghao Zhang3
1Key Laboratory of Deep Coal Resource Mining, School of Mines, China University of Mining and Technology, Xuzhou 221116, China. cumtpdj@163.com.
This study investigated nano silica sol grouting over 500 days, finding that catalyst dosage impacts stability and moisture loss. Optimal curing conditions are crucial for grout longevity and mechanical performance in engineering projects.
Area of Science:
- Civil Engineering
- Materials Science
- Geotechnical Engineering
Background:
- Grouting longevity is critical for safe and sustainable engineering projects.
- Understanding the long-term mechanical behavior of nano silica sol grout is essential.
Purpose of the Study:
- To investigate the long-term mechanical behavior of nano silica sol grouting.
- To analyze the effect of NaCl catalyst dosage and curing conditions on grout performance.
Main Methods:
- A 500-day experimental study was conducted.
- Mechanical properties were tested using electrohydraulic uniaxial compression and Vicat instruments.
- Microstructure and strength changes were analyzed using SEM, XRD, and ultrasonic velocity tests.
Main Results:
- Grout samples exhibited three stages: shrinkage, stable, and second shrinkage.
- The NaCl catalyst improved sample stability and reduced moisture loss; higher temperatures increased moisture loss.
- Uniaxial compressive strength and secant modulus showed three time-dependent stages; brittleness increased over time.
Conclusions:
- Catalyst dosage and curing conditions significantly influence grout compactness and strength.
- Nano silica sol grout's long-term performance is dependent on controlled environmental factors and mix design.
- The findings provide insights into optimizing grout formulations for enhanced durability in engineering applications.
